Recap: Pateros Billygoats/Nannies vs. Curlew Cougars

After flying high against Cascade Christian Academy last Tuesday, the Pateros Billygoats/Nannies came back down to earth. Pateros took a 42-37 hit to the loss column at the hands of Curlew. Pateros was given a dose of their own medicine in this game as Curlew apparently hadn't forgotten their loss the last time these teams played back in December of 2022.

Curlew was led to victory by Emma Lena Baker and Annika Baker. Baker dropped a double-double on 13 points and 14 rebounds, while Baker dropped a double-double on 16 points and 19 rebounds. Baker is on a roll when it comes to rebounds, as she's now pulled down eight or more in the last three games she's played. Another player making a difference was Theia Grady, who scored eight points along with eight rebounds and two steals.

Pateros' defeat ended a six-game streak of away wins and brought them to 14-4. As for Curlew, they pushed their record up to 17-2 with that win, which was their sixth straight at home.

Pateros on the road again on Tuesday and play against Moses Lake Christian Academy/Covenant Christian at 6:00 p.m. on January 30th. As for Curlew, they won't have much time to rest: their next game is against Selkirk at 4:30 p.m. on January 27th.
